I did a little bit of design work today and as it turns out, I can
create an op-amp sine wave oscillator trimmed to the correct
frequency, and run it through a zero-cross comparator to get the
squarewave to clock the muxes. If I run the sine wave through a
precision half wave rectifier, and also invert the sine wave and run
the inverted version through a precision half wave rectifier I have
two HWR sinewaves 180 degrees out of phase. Now if I add a little
negative bias to the HWRs and shift the result up to zero volts,
voila! I have a smooth pure-frequency LFO waveform with transfer
overlap just like the rotary scanner's rotor and plate groups. By
making the negative bias and the level shift adjustable, I can
control the amount of overlap, and if I futz with the design a
little while longer, I can probably get the overlap trimmer to be a
single pot rather than two (which currently are independent of each
other).
